Timber and Tides -the Story of Knysna and Plettenberg Bay -Winifred Tapson - 1963, revised & enlarged edition - Hard cover with dust cover in good, clean and tight condition, one inscription.
nysna is probably the best known place in South Africa. It is known, however vaguely, as a town built upon the shores of a lagoon of breath-taking beauty; as the home of stinkwood furniture, and as the place where an Englishman named George Rex, allegedly the son of King George III and the Quaker, Hannah Lightfoot, settled at the beginning of the nineteenth century... forestry, Millwood Goldfields, elephant hunts, etc. The book is embellished by the delightful sketches of Leng Dixon.
